    BLADE OS 5.1 Release Notes 12 BMD00098 , December 2009 Internal Loopback Interfa ce BLADEOS 5.1 now supp orts up to f ive loopback interfaces . A loopback interface is an interface which is assigned an IP address, but is not associated with any particular phys ical port. The loop back interface is thus always ava i lable for higher layer pro tocols ...

    BLADE OS 5.1 Rel ease Notes BMD00098 , December 200 9 13 Hot Links BLADEOS 5 .1 now supports Hot Lin ks. Hot Link s provides bas ic link redundancy with fa st recover y for netwo rk topologies th at requi re Spanning T ree to be turned o ff. Hot Links allows up to five triggers, each of which cons is ts of a pair of layer 2 interfaces that may cont ...

    BLADE OS 5.1 Release Notes 16 BMD00098 , December 2009 Chassis Internal Network BLADEOS 5.1 now supp orts BladeCenter Chassi s Internal Network (CIN). CIN provides internal connectivity between b l ade server ports and the internal Advanced Manag ement Module (AMM) port. This allows blade server users to access the AMM via CLI, web-browser , or SNM ...
